Output 58c6b3af19fd251c4c5891bd1dd75c77d67be6a37932ce716849aab882ef53db:0

value
291260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c31807c3cf1077d3387748f05b4b9f9e85fc2cc5 OP_EQUAL
address
3KUaUcBXMgD3Zg4nmeYZcnGPc8bPSmcg1R
transaction
58c6b3af19fd251c4c5891bd1dd75c77d67be6a37932ce716849aab882ef53db
spent
true